I have used fresh coffee grounds to de-odorize a refrigerator in a rental unit we have that was unplugged and left with food in it, it was bad! I first cleaned it thououghly, scooped the coffee grounds into a bowl directly from the coffee can and put them in the fridge (I put several bowls in there at one time), plugged it in and left it for a couple of days. It did smell like coffee afterward, but that beats the smell of rotten food!
